Ordinals
beta
Address 1AHw4jwh4PSg367RdhnL1ZFmcbbYMFuqpt
sat balance
21548
runes balances
outputs
d88bfe8c9de1dc5917ef8578565fa14f6f6857a9b96b771d4b0be77163e212be:173